The biosynthesis of sepiapterin by Droso-phila melanogaster (se) was investigated with 2-amino-4-hydroxy-6-hydroxym ethylpteridin e-10-C14 and reduced 2-amino-4-hydroxypteridine-10-C14. It was found that after growth with both labelled compounds radioactive isoxan-thopterin and sepiapterin could be isolated by paper chromatography from the adult flies. This evidence show that the hypothesis concerning the biosynthesis of Drosophila-pteridines postulated by us is correct.
